Noel Clarke says sorry : Actor says groping and bullying allegations from 20 women have made it clear to me my actions have affected people in ways I did not intend or realise - as it s revealed BAFTA knew about claims but gave him award anyway
Actor, 45, said he is deeply sorry and will seek professional help to educate myself and change for the better
Bafta suspended him and his outstanding British contribution to cinema award after allegations in Guardian
But film academy was reportedly aware of allegations shortly after announcing intention to give him award
20 women have accused him of abuse, some of it could be criminal, but Scotland Yard is not aware of them
The Sherlocks are back with their new single End Of The Earth .
The Chasing Shadows rockers - now comprising brothers Kiaran and Brandon Crook and new members Alex Procter and Trent Jackson - have kick-started their new era with the festival-ready groove-laden track, which they ve hailed as The Strokes meets Iggy Pop meets Queen of the Stone Age! .
Speaking of the song, frontman Kiaran said: “It’s good to have a tune that doesn’t belong to a specific album, it belongs to itself - it’s a rebel. We approached it like a B-side in the way that you don’t overthink anything; you just go

Tom DeLonge is continuing to tease the new Angels and Airwaves album via his Instagram account.

On Thursday (February 25), the former Blink-182 guitarist – who last year stated that he would “definitely” reunite with his old band again at some point – shared a picture of himself stood against a white backdrop and the words, “The world is different now. We feel more of us.”
The image was captioned: “New album coming. This is the one”. See the full post below.
